Why High-Traffic Concrete Fails Faster In Gulf Breeze

Concrete is durable, but it is also porous. In our humid, salty air, water and fine salts wick into the surface. Vehicles and foot traffic grind those particles like sandpaper. Summer sun bakes in fading and light powdering. Tropical downpours move oil drips, fertilizer, and rust stains into the pores. Over time, you see dark tire lanes on driveways in Gulf Breeze Proper and Tiger Point, chalky dusting in warehouses near the bay, and slick algae films on shaded sidewalks after a storm.

Sealing adds a breathable shield. It slows water absorption, keeps spills near the top, and reduces how deeply grit can cut. That means less wear, fewer stains, and faster cleanup after everyday use.

Abrasion Resistance: How Sealers Reduce Wear In Driveways And Warehouses

Abrasion shows up as fine scratches, tire tracking, and dullness in traffic lanes. A quality sealer forms a sacrificial micro-layer. Instead of the concrete itself taking every scuff, the sealer absorbs a portion of the friction. In residential settings, that means fewer visible tire arcs at curb cuts and less raveling on exposed aggregate driveways. In commercial spaces, forklifts and pallet jacks leave less burnishing and fewer black marks on sealed slabs.

Choosing the right chemistry matters. Penetrating sealers bond below the surface to harden pores and resist water. Film-forming sealers sit at the top, improving cleanability and appearance. Many high-traffic areas benefit from a system that uses a penetrating base for strength plus a compatible topcoat for cleanability and traction. A local paving sealing contractor will specify the stack based on traffic type, desired sheen, and safety needs.

Stain Protection That Actually Works

Oil, brake fluid, rust, fertilizer, and leaf tannins all try to make a home in bare concrete. Sealing reduces porosity, so liquids do not sink in as fast. That buys you critical time for cleanup. On residential driveways, sealed surfaces shrug off most drips from visiting cars and lawn equipment. In warehouses, routine spills of hydraulic fluid or tire residue are less likely to ghost after mopping.

Some sealers also include stain-resist additives that repel water and oil. Think of it like a rain jacket for your slab. When the surface is easier to wipe, your long-term appearance stays more uniform, which matters for curb appeal at home and brand image at a storefront.

Long-Term Maintenance Savings For Homes And Businesses

Unsealed concrete usually needs aggressive scrubbing, frequent pressure washing, and stronger cleaners to look presentable. Sealed concrete cleans with milder methods. Over a few seasons, those time and product savings add up. There is also a life-cycle advantage. When abrasion, salt, and stains do not reach deep, the slab avoids premature deterioration. That reduces the likelihood of patching or early replacement, which is where the highest costs live for driveways, loading zones, and long public walks.

In simple terms, sealing spreads out your maintenance and keeps each task smaller. Most homeowners in Gulf Breeze appreciate that they can rinse a sealed driveway after a rain and see it return to a bright, even color without hours of scrubbing.

Residential Applications: Driveways, Walkways, And Pool Decks

Driveways take turning loads at the garage and curb. Walkways see repeated footfalls, carts, and bicycles. Pool decks around screened enclosures handle water, sunscreen, and rust from furniture. A tailored sealing system helps each area:

  • Driveways: reduced tire tracking and faster cleanup of oil drips, fertilizers, and leaf stains.
  • Walkways: better traction options and less algae film in shaded, moist spots after summer storms.
  • Pool decks: resistance to chemical splash, sunscreen smudges, and rust marks from furniture legs.

Because our area sees strong sun and frequent rain, a breathable, UV-stable sealer is preferred. Gloss is optional. Many homeowners prefer a natural look that slightly deepens color without a plastic sheen. Your sealing contractor can show test panels so you can choose a finish that matches your home's style.

Commercial Applications: Warehouses, Loading Docks, And Public Walks

Commercial floors demand durability and predictability. In warehouses and light industrial spaces, sealed concrete resists forklift scuffing and makes routine auto-scrubbing more effective. Loading docks benefit because a sealed surface does not hold stains from hydraulic hoses or pallet impacts as deeply. Public sidewalks along retail centers look brighter and maintain a more even tone, which supports guest safety and brand standards.

One key factor is traction. Many film-forming sealers accept traction additives that improve slip resistance without a gritty appearance. A professional will balance sheen, cleanability, and traction to fit your safety plan and maintenance equipment.

Choosing The Right Sealer For A Coastal Climate

Coastal Florida brings unique stressors. Salt spray, wind-driven rain, and strong UV require a sealer that will not yellow, peel, or trap moisture. Penetrating silane or siloxane products are common for driveways and sidewalks because they repel water without changing the appearance. Where cleanability and color depth matter, a compatible topcoat can be added and adjusted with traction media.

Do not confuse sealer with paint or a waterproofing membrane. The goal is controlled breathability and surface reinforcement, not a thick film that can blister in our heat. A site visit helps select the correct chemistry for your exact slab, exposure, and traffic.

What A Professional Sealing Process Looks Like

Every project begins with evaluation. A paving sealing technician inspects the surface, notes stains, previous coatings, joint conditions, and drainage. Moisture content and surface profile guide the prep plan. Cleaning removes embedded dirt and oils. Stain treatment lifts rust and tannins. Cracks are addressed where appropriate. Only then is the sealer applied at the correct spread rate and within the appropriate weather window.

Even overlap, correct tip size, and respect for cure times ensure a uniform finish without lap lines or dull patches.

Local insight: Plan sealing outside the heart of hurricane season when possible, and schedule around multi-day dry windows. Coastal moisture can linger in shaded slabs, so testing for surface dryness before coating prevents cloudy finishes and early failure.

Safety, Traction, And Appearance

Sealed does not mean slick. Traction can be tuned using fine, clear aggregates that blend into the finish. On walkways near schools, clinics, or waterfront shops, this helps keep guests steady during summer showers. In warehouses, traction tuning reduces slip risks in travel aisles without trapping dirt.

Appearance is also controllable. Natural-look sealers keep a matte surface. Enhancing sealers deepens tone for richer color on stamped or broom-finished concrete. Your contractor will match the finish to your property and maintenance tools so it looks good and stays practical.

How Sealing Simplifies Cleaning

Sealed concrete releases dirt and oils more easily. That lets you clean with softer brushes, gentler cleaners, and lower water pressure. In neighborhoods like Oriole Beach, where oak leaves drop tannins, a sealed driveway rinses clean more quickly after a storm. For businesses, a sealed floor improves the performance of autoscrubbers and keeps daily labor predictable.

Avoid harsh de-icers or aggressive cleaners containing ammonium compounds. They can attack cement paste and shorten the life of any concrete, sealed or not. Ask your contractor to recommend safe, locally available products that fit your maintenance plan.

Expected Lifespan And Recoat Intervals

Recoat timing varies by sun exposure, traffic, and product type. In our climate, many residential driveways benefit from inspection every 12 to 24 months to determine whether a light maintenance coat is helpful. Commercial lanes and loading areas can benefit from defined intervals tied to equipment traffic or seasonal cycles. A smart plan applies the lightest maintenance to keep performance and appearance steady, instead of waiting for deep wear that requires heavy restoration.

Simple Maintenance Plan After Sealing

Once your concrete is sealed, everyday care can be short and simple. Here is a practical outline you can adopt with your team at home or at work:

  • Rinse or dust-mop traffic lanes regularly so grit does not become sandpaper under tires and shoes.
  • Spot clean oil and rust quickly to prevent shadowing. Use only compatible cleaners.
  • Schedule seasonal checks for wear in tire turn zones, forklift aisles, and shaded walkways.
  • Call your contractor for a maintenance coat when water stops beading, or cleaning takes longer than usual.

Always allow the surface to dry and cure as instructed before reopening to traffic. Respecting cure time is the easiest way to protect your investment and avoid tracking or imprints.
